The care of a pet bird can be expensive and African greys aren't any different. They live long and require a lot attention to be healthy and happy. You'll need to invest lots of money on toys and food for your bird. It's an excellent idea to have pet insurance for your pet in the event of any illness or accident.
An African grey parrot can cost anywhere from $2,000 to $4,000 It's important to consider all the costs that come with owning this type of bird before you buy one. You'll also require a cage along with food, toys, and other items. These expenses can quickly add up and it's crucial to plan your budget for them.
When it's time to purchase food items, you need to purchase a high-quality product. A balanced diet is crucial for the health of your parrot. It is also important to give your bird sufficient exercise. African greys are sociable social birds that require to interact with other people. If you don't give your bird enough stimulation, it will get bored and start acting out. It could also develop anxiety or depression. This could lead to behaviors that can cause aggression.
A parrot should be out of their cage for a short period of time every day. This will help them build muscle strength and get some exercise. They should also play with their owners. If you are unable to keep your pet out of its cage for long periods of time, it might not be the best pet for you.
Another thing to think about is the noise from a bird. You might find that the sound from a bird is problematic when you have children or work shifts. Take a look at whether your family members and your neighbors can tolerate the noise.

The African grey parrot is among the most intelligent bird species. It can mimic human speech and comprehend hundreds of phrases and words with the right training. It's also a charming companion, with a sweet, playful personality that has earned it the affection of many bird enthusiasts.
These birds are extremely social and love to interact with other animals and people. They enjoy playing with toys, watching television and listening to music with their owners. However, they could be easily overwhelmed by commotion and noises. Therefore, it is important to keep the area calm and quiet. This can prevent them from being stressed and developing anxiety-related behaviors like self-mutilation, for example feather plucking.
African Grey Parrots need a lot of interaction and care from humans. They also require a balanced diet of fresh foods and high-quality pellets. Puzzles and toys can be great for stimulating their minds. This is vital because a bird that is bored could become angry and even lash out at members of the family.
